The Bank of England is the central bank of the United Kingdom, based in London. It traces its origins to 1694, when a founding charter stated its purpose as promoting the public good. Its mission today is to promote the good of the people of the United Kingdom by maintaining monetary and financial stability. This mission shapes its role within the banking sector as the institution responsible for monetary and financial stability.
